Contract facts
FederalOCQC INCIDENT MANAGEMENT SUPPORT FOR COMPOUND DRUG OVERSIGHT is a federal award for Fda Office Of Acq Grant Svcs held by Kaiva Strategies, LLC. Estimated value $1.4M ($467K obligated). Current period of performance ends Aug 30, 2027 (potential Aug 30, 2029). Place of performance: IVINS UT.
